Heavy Snow, Intense Cold To Slam the Southeast US This Weekend
A rare, high-impact winter storm is set to hit the Southeast late Friday into Sunday, with accumulating snow reaching far beyond the Appalachians.
Cold air is already dug in, and a developing low will ride the temperature boundary from Georgia into the Carolinas, setting up a broad swath of snow and a tight gradient that runs through big cities.
